‘Thinking Up Auctions Is Extremely Interesting’

Oleg Baranov with his PhD advisor, Professor Larry Ausubel, 2011
Oleg Baranov is a graduate of Moscow State University, the New Economic School, and the University of Maryland. He also lectured and ran a popular course on market design at the University of Colorado. He recently passed review for a tenured position at HSE University, and served as the Head of the International Recruiting Committee at the Faculty of Economic Sciences in the 2022–2023 academic year. He will also begin teaching the course ‘Microeconomics 2’ on the HSE and NES Joint Programme in Economics in September 2023. In his interview, Oleg talks about auctions, studying for a PhD, and international recruiting.

‘I Don't Even Know What I Like More: Running or Working’

‘I Don't Even Know What I Like More: Running or Working’
Sergey Stepanov is an Associate Professor at ICEF and the School of Finance. He is also the Academic Supervisor of the HSE/NES Programme in Economics, a joint programme that teaches students fundamental knowledge of economics, modern methods of economic analysis, and mathematical methods for solving economic tasks. Sergey spoke to Olga Krylova about the joint programme, his research work with colleagues and students, and his second big passion—running.

‘HSE Offers Endless Opportunities to Expand My Research Network’

‘HSE Offers Endless Opportunities to Expand My Research Network’
Shweta Sikhwal, from India, is a research assistant at the International Center for the Study of Institutions and Development of the HSE University Institute for Industrial and Market Studies. In a seminar on May 26, 2023, she presented her paper ‘Can machine learning models provide a better forecast of money demand? Evidence from the Indian economy’ as part of a series on ‘Institutional Problems of the Russian Economy’. Shweta spoke to the HSE News Service about the seminar, her PhD research, and her experience of life in Moscow.
